PROBLEM TO BE SOLVED: To enable effective absorption of the noise of a low-frequency region equal to or lower than 200 Hz. SOLUTION: The sound insulating wall has hollow double walls 1, disposed as a simple partition on a floor within a building. The hollow double walls 1 comprise a first wall member 2 disposed on a sound source side and a second wall member 3 disposed in parallel with the first wall member 2 at a position spaced a prescribed length from the first wall member on a sound reception side. A Film 4, having a damping property to be described afterward, is disposed between the first and the second wall members 2 and 3 in parallel to the second wall member 3. The film 4, having the damping property, is formed of a synthetic resin of either an open cellular foam or of closed cellular foam of≥0.05 in loss coefficient and≥0.1 dm<SP>3</SP>/s in the ventilation volume. The synthetic resin is formed of a foam, composed of respective components; and a first diol of 500 to 5,000 in molecular weight, a second diol of≤500 in molecular weight, an inorganic filler, water as a foaming agent, and isocyanate as raw material components.
